Protein Digestion

A

When protein is digested it is broken down into peptides (short chains amino aids) which then becomes NH4+ and NH3-.

Rumen Microbes
Major source of protein in a bovines diet. Breaks downs CP and NPN to NH4+ and NH3-.
27
Microbes role
Break down protein. Continually flushes from the rumen to OMASUM to ABOMASUM. Are then absorbed
28
If Energy is limited? poor quality feed low microbe numbers
Microbes become less efficient at using NH3- instead of being converted to microbial protein they are absorbed across rumen wall into bloodstream (liver) converted to urea and excreted as urine.
